Jamie Love wrote: > In writing my game, I have come across a few occurances where a bitwise xor > would be extremely helpful. > > I know and is &, and or is | but what is xor?? xor operator is ^ > Is it possible. > Also, what are the use of the keywords and, xor and or?? and, xor, or - are not keywords in C language Tom
